I am having a problem with one of my Castle Hydra 120 LV controllers
The controller will do all the right beeps and confirmation of arming when plugged in correctly, but the motor does not operate at all.

I am just running a basic setup with an 8XL on 4S, I had done one run were it was working well, came in and changed out to a fresh set of lipos, nothing else changed, then this problem occured.

I have tried checking all the settings on the castle link, then done a re-calibrate on the throttle.
I have tried two other motors on it, but they do the same thing all the right beeps it arms, but no go.
When I plug my other castle 120 controller into the same reciever/transmitter and motor setup, the motor runs perfectly.

Hopefully somebody has some ideas what might be going on.
